What is Columbia Care L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set?

LT Debt to Total Assets is a measurement representing the percentage of a corporation's assets that are financed with loans and financial obligations lasting more than one year. The ratio provides a general measure of the financial position of a company, including its ability to meet financial requirements for outstanding loans. It is calculated as a company's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ligationdivide by its Total Assets. Columbia Care's long-term debt to total assests ratio for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.64.

Columbia Care's long-term debt to total assets ratio increased from Dec. 2022 (0.51) to Dec. 2023 (0.64). It may suggest that Columbia Care is progressively becoming more dependent on debt to grow their business.

Columbia Care L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set Calculation

Columbia Care's Long-Term Debt to Total Asset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

LT Debt to Total Assets (A: Dec. 2023 )=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ation (A: Dec. 2023 )/Total Assets (A: Dec. 2023 )
=702.152/1104.286
=0.64

Cannabist Company Holdings Inc Formerly Columbia Care Inc is a cultivator, manufacturer, and provider of medical cannabis products and services. Some of its products are Vaporization Oil, Sublingual Tinctures, Lotions, Hard Pressed Tablets, and Suppositories, among others. The company markets its products under Amber, ClaraCeed, Press, Platinum label, Platinum Partners, Seed & Starin, and Triple 777 brands.
